Episode 11
This week we look at keeping your IP safe and the small business that took on the big supplier that stole its patented fencing design. We'll also check out the private online baby journal looking to lure 35 million new users over the next five years, and we meet the small business creating a unique take on the Sri Lankan crepe.

Episode 12
Head to the Hunter Valley to chat with Australia's first Indigenous Aviation School. Explore how new technologies are changing the way cafes operate, and find out the business benefits of opening a stall at a trade fair.

Episode 13
This episode explores how some small men's fashion retailers are staying afloat in tough and competitive conditions, and goes back to school with social enterprise One Education, who are providing laptops to school kids. Visit the family taking on online streaming services and reviving the silver screen with their suburban cinema.

Episode 14
Work out with the Liberian refugee who took on the challenge of starting a gym in Queensland's Mackay at the end of the mining boom. This episode also burns up the dance floor at Darwin's only gay nightclub Throb, and party with The Party People, the festive supplies shop that was one of Australia's first businesses to advertise online.

Episode 15
We head to Wollongong to meet the artist who combined his passion for painting with his love for the sea by painting surfboards with Indigenous artwork. We also visit Virginia, South Australia, to explore the thriving community of Vietnamese gardeners who grow and sell fresh produce, and speak with Sandy Chong, CEO of the Australian Hairdressing Council, to hear her insights on the hair salon industry.

The Block
The Block is an Australian reality television show. The show sees four couples compete against each other to renovate a home in an apartment block and sell it at auction for the highest price.
